In the ever-evolving landscape of the Internet of Things (IoT), connectivity options play a crucial function in figuring out the success and scalability of varied functions. Among the important thing contenders are Wi-Fi and Low Power Wide Area Networks (LPWAN), each offering distinct benefits and challenges. Understanding their differences is important for these seeking to deploy IoT options successfully.


Wi-Fi technology, familiar to most shoppers, offers high-speed internet access across quite lots of gadgets. Its infrastructure is widespread, permitting for instant deployment in properties, places of work, and public areas. With the proper setup, Wi-Fi can provide excessive knowledge charges, making it appropriate for purposes requiring real-time knowledge transmission, similar to video streaming or in depth knowledge logging.


Despite its benefits, Wi-Fi comes with limitations that can impact IoT solutions. It typically operates within a limited range, typically round a quantity of hundred toes, relying on environmental elements. This short-range capability may not be sufficient for applications requiring intensive protection, notably in rural or industrial settings. The dense networks of related devices can even result in congestion, affecting reliability and performance.

LPWAN, on the opposite hand, was designed specifically for IoT applications requiring long-range connectivity. Technologies like LoRaWAN, Sigfox, and NB-IoT fall under this category, providing sturdy options for low-bandwidth however high-volume knowledge transmission over vast distances. LPWAN devices can transmit information over a quantity of kilometers, making them best for smart agriculture, environmental monitoring, and asset tracking.


Another critical characteristic of LPWAN is its low energy consumption. Devices can typically run for years on small batteries, making them particularly suitable for functions where frequent battery replacement is impractical. Iot Gsm Sim Card. This functionality allows for distant installations in challenging environments, where common maintenance could be costly or time-consuming.

Wi-Fi requires consistent energy ranges and infrequently needs frequent energy supply, which is often a hindrance in certain IoT purposes. For instance, smart meters or distant sensors that need to be deployed in hard-to-reach places struggle when tied to traditional energy sources. LPWAN offers a breakthrough by permitting long-duration data transmission with minimal energy necessities.

The nature of information transfer is one other area the place Wi-Fi and LPWAN diverge. Wi-Fi supports high-bandwidth functions, enabling the transfer of enormous amounts of information swiftly. Streaming videos or transferring giant information becomes rather more possible, which is critical in sure sectors. However, this capability can lead to elevated prices and complexities in network management.


Conversely, LPWAN specializes in sending small packets of information at infrequent intervals, fitting completely for monitoring scenarios. Sensor readings, standing updates, and alerts may be pushed periodically with out the overhead associated with high-bandwidth techniques. This simplicity not solely improves battery life but additionally reduces total operational costs.

Security is all the time a key concern in IoT deployments. Wi-Fi networks, while typically outfitted with sturdy security protocols, are nonetheless susceptible to intrusion and unauthorized entry. The reliance on established network infrastructures means they typically turn into targets for malicious activities.


LPWAN offers a more closed network, usually designed particularly for IoT functions, which inherently increases security in opposition to external threats. With lower visibility to the public internet, these networks can safeguard crucial knowledge with heightened protocols. Nonetheless, the specific security measures depend on the chosen LPWAN technology and the way the system is architected.

Deployment prices additionally play a significant position in deciding between Wi-Fi and LPWAN. Setting up a Wi-Fi network can contain appreciable expenses related to the set up of routers and repeating devices, particularly for intensive coverage areas. On the contrary, LPWAN options typically require decrease preliminary investments, primarily due to fewer infrastructure dependencies and fewer hardware.


Choosing the right connectivity technique finally depends on the precise necessities of the applying. If the use case demands high knowledge charges and real-time communication, Wi-Fi could also be preferred despite its challenges. Read Full Report For eventualities demanding long-range coverage and low power consumption, LPWAN is in all probability going the higher choice.


In crafting IoT solutions, decision-makers must also account for scalability. As the number of units grows, the community should be able to handle increased visitors. Wi-Fi networks can turn out to be saturated rapidly, particularly in crowded settings, resulting in unreliable connections. LPWAN, with its capacity to support thousands of low-power devices across large areas, typically demonstrates better scalability.


Exploring hybrid approaches can offer a comprehensive solution for lots of applications. For instance, a project might benefit from Wi-Fi for specific tasks requiring high data throughput, while utilizing LPWAN for devices needing long-range and low-power operation. This combination leverages the unique strengths of both technologies whereas mitigating their weaknesses.

  • Wi-Fi presents high information transfer charges suitable for functions requiring giant bandwidth, while LPWAN excels in situations needing low data throughput with long-range connectivity.

  • The deployment of Wi-Fi ensures easy accessibility in urban areas, however LPWAN is designed to reach distant and rural places the place cellular infrastructure may be lacking.

  • Wi-Fi networks generally require extra energy consumption as a result of steady connection demands, whereas LPWAN gadgets prioritize battery life, often working for years on a single charge.

  • Security protocols differ, with Wi-Fi networks vulnerable to unauthorized entry if not properly secured, whereas LPWAN technologies often use built-in encryption mechanisms that improve information safety.

  • Wi-Fi networks usually support a restricted variety of related gadgets simultaneously, whereas LPWAN can accommodate an enormous variety of devices inside a single community without congestion points.

  • The latency in Wi-Fi is minimal, permitting for real-time data transmission, whereas LPWAN would possibly experience greater latency, appropriate for non-time-sensitive applications.

  • Wi-Fi infrastructure can require frequent maintenance and upgrades, while LPWAN networks are sometimes simpler to manage over lengthy intervals as a result of fewer elements and decrease complexity.

  • Interference from neighboring Wi-Fi signals can have an effect on connectivity, whereas LPWAN operates in much less congested frequency bands, improving reliability for IoT applications.

  • Wi-Fi is usually seen as an indoor connectivity resolution ideal for smart homes and workplaces, while LPWAN is best suited to out of doors applications such as smart agriculture and environmental monitoring.
